<p>Bad news for the porno pervs among us (a.k.a. <a href="http://betabeat.com/2013/04/survey-finds-36-percent-of-americans-dont-watch-porn-and-are-total-liars/">everyone</a>). As it turns out, websites that stream free porn are actually laden with malware that could completely destroy your computer. But it's totally worth it, right?</p>
<p><!--more-->Researcher Conrad Longmore <a href="http://www.independent.co.uk/life-style/gadgets-and-tech/news/popular-porn-websites-host-adverts-with-malware-8568608.html">told</a> <em>The Telegraph</em> that a number of ads on popular streaming sites like xHamster and PornHub can automatically install malware on your computer. Mr. Longmore said that the sites aren't purposefully hosting malware, but because the process for buying and packaging ads is so complex, they're likely running malicious ads without being aware of it.</p>
<p>Mr. Longmore <a href="http://www.independent.co.uk/life-style/gadgets-and-tech/news/popular-porn-websites-host-adverts-with-malware-8568608.html">found</a> that xHamster, for example, has malicious advertising on 5 percent of its content. Since the average user looks at 10 pages per visit, that gives them a 42 percent chance of contracting malware from the site.</p>
